Trained on 200+ very highly detailed high resolution (min 2000px) images + 35 hires vidclips of amateur female face portraits, with visible skin pores, skin hairs and blemishes/moles.
The lora is intended to use for higher resolutions like 768px and up (width and/or height) - as training concentrated image and vidframes samples between 768 and 1152px this is where performs best.
My samples posted are made with DPM++2M, Scheduler Beta for 28 steps on the original tencent bf16 models at 512x768 resolution @73 frames, lora strength 0.85. The quants/fpX/fastvid I tried all produced visible different and degraded quality IMHO.
V1.1 works better with other Loras - put it around 3/4 weight of the other Lora; e.g. this Lora at 0.65, the other Lora (character etc.) at 0.9
For SkyReels or Hunyuan ImageToVideo vids, lower the strength to about 0.4 for vids over 73 frames. the Lora was only trained on snippets <73 frames, and this seems to have more visible (anti)effect on longer vids based on I2V model than T2V.
